Why Learn Italian Through Songs?
Italian music is renowned worldwide for its expressive melodies and poetic lyrics, making it an ideal tool for language learners. Here’s why learning Italian through songs is particularly effective:
- Improves Pronunciation: Singing along helps mimic the natural intonation and rhythm of native speakers.
- Enhances Vocabulary: Songs often contain everyday language and idiomatic expressions that enrich your lexicon.
- Boosts Memory Retention: The repetitive and catchy nature of songs aids in memorizing new words and phrases.
- Introduces Cultural Context: Lyrics often reflect cultural themes, history, and emotions, deepening your understanding of Italy.
- Makes Learning Enjoyable: Music adds a fun and relaxing dimension to language study, encouraging consistent practice.

How to Effectively Learn Italian Through Songs
Using songs as a learning tool requires more than just passive listening. Here’s a step-by-step guide to maximize your learning experience:
1. Choose the Right Songs
Not all songs are equally beneficial for language learning. Select songs that match your current proficiency level and interests:
- Beginner Level: Opt for songs with simple vocabulary, clear pronunciation, and repetitive choruses. Examples include “Volare” by Domenico Modugno or “Nel blu dipinto di blu.”
- Intermediate Level: Explore pop songs by artists like Laura Pausini or Eros Ramazzotti that use everyday language with moderate complexity.
- Advanced Level: Challenge yourself with poetic or classic pieces, such as opera arias or singer-songwriters like Fabrizio De André.

2. Listen Actively and Repeatedly
Active listening involves focusing on the lyrics and sounds rather than using songs as background noise. Techniques include:
- Listening to the song multiple times to familiarize yourself with the melody and words.
- Following along with the lyrics while listening to understand meaning and pronunciation.
- Noting down unfamiliar words or phrases for further study.
Repeated listening embeds vocabulary and grammar structures into your memory, reinforcing language acquisition.
3. Study and Analyze Lyrics
Break down the lyrics to understand grammatical constructions, idiomatic expressions, and new vocabulary. Steps include:
- Translating the lyrics line by line and comparing with the original to grasp nuances.
- Identifying verb tenses, prepositions, and sentence structures used in the song.
- Looking up cultural references or metaphors to enrich comprehension.

Top Italian Songs for Language Learners
Here is a curated list of iconic and contemporary Italian songs ideal for learners at various levels:
| Song Title | Artist | Recommended Level | Key Learning Benefits |
|---|---|---|---|
| “Volare (Nel blu dipinto di blu)” | Domenico Modugno | Beginner | Simple vocabulary, repetitive chorus, classic Italian expression |
| “La solitudine” | Laura Pausini | Intermediate | Emotional storytelling, conversational language |
| “L’italiano” | Toto Cutugno | Intermediate | Cultural references, national identity, everyday phrases |
| “Caruso” | Lucio Dalla | Advanced | Poetic lyrics, complex sentence structures |
| “La Cura” | Franco Battiato | Advanced | Metaphorical language, abstract themes |
